So how do you sell your boat in today's market? It's really not that difficult.

First and foremost, make sure it is clean and well maintained. You can see specific tips and suggestions in the "Boat Selling Tips" section of Whiteaker Yacht Sale's website.

Secondly, choose a reputable broker who knows how to market your boat in a tough economy and who will be candid about your boat's market potential.

Third, price your boat competitively. The internet makes it extremely easy for potential buyers to compare price and features. You may be emotionally connected to your boat and may think "my boat's special" and thus be tempted to ask more than it's really worth. If you fall into this trap, your boat will likely stay on the market for months, even years, until you lower your price.

And that's it! If you do these three things, you will greatly enhance your odds of selling your boat sooner rather than later.
